Output dafff51a1f6769318aa8d6785340bb3892905eda555a5e9016d2cb76922a094e:1

value
839513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51de2d1cbadeabd20f04a41c3c9ca1a974fbe7c OP_EQUAL
address
3KfGqrJxrNje6YCS2LUSA8i617yLqhw78G
transaction
dafff51a1f6769318aa8d6785340bb3892905eda555a5e9016d2cb76922a094e
confirmations
316880
spent
true